HR Execs on the Move

Paper and Canvas

www.papercanvas.com

 
Paper & Canvas is a Duluth, GA-based company in the Business Services s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million

Executives

Name Title Contact Details

Similar Companies

Integral Cams

Integral Cams is a Dundas, MN-based company in the Business Services sector.

ECS Imaging

ECS Imaging is a Riverside, CA-based company in the Business Services sector.

Quad data

Quad data is a Milwaukee, WI-based company in the Business Services sector.

Halliburton Systems

Halliburton Systems is a Denville, NJ-based company in the Business Services sector.

Digi Copy Inc

Digi Copy Inc is a Wausau, WI-based company in the Business Services sector.